Welcoming Transformative Principals to Our Schools for the 2023-2024 School Year
Arizbeth Corro joins Napa Valley Language Academy (NVLA) as principal, bringing determination, commitment, and passion to NVLA. Principal Corro returns to NVLA with prior administrative school experience, most recently serving as the Migrant Education Program Coordinator. She also has experience as Assistant Principal, and Academic Specialist/ELD Coach at Shearer Elementary School and over 13 years of Dual Language Immersion (DLI) teaching experience at NVLA. She has been serving the Napa Valley Unified School District as a bilingual teacher and site/district administrator since 1999. She is a product of NVUSD and is excited to give back to her community. As a first-generation college graduate, Ms. Corro’s wide breadth of experience in various leadership roles and knowledge of DLI instruction is a great asset to NVLA.
West Park Elementary is pleased to welcome Principal Kate Linneman to campus this fall. Katharyn "Kate" Linneman has 14 years of experience as a teacher at the elementary and middle school levels. Principal Linneman comes to us from West Contra Costa Unified School District, where she has served as an Early Literacy teacher leader at the site and district level for the past three years. She also worked extensively with her site principal to gain valuable, day-to-day administrative experience, preparing her for this next step. Ms. Linneman is warm, outgoing, and has a fun side that students and families are sure to love.
Meshach Osborne joins Browns Valley TK-8 School as principal. A Bay Area native and Napa resident for many years, Principal Osborne has worked in NVUSD since 2004. He began his career as a PE Teacher at Harvest Middle School and then served in the same role at American Canyon High School and Redwood Middle School. In 2020, he stepped into the Assistant Principal role at Harvest Middle School, where he was tasked with creating and maintaining a positive school climate. Most recently, he has been Assistant Principal at American Canyon Middle School (ACMS), where he honed his leadership skills - creating the Safety Patrol Program on campus as well as the Merit Restoration Program. He is known at ACMS for his team-building talents - notably, his ability to encourage collaboration and cooperation among staff, students, and families; his strong communication skills, his commitment to follow through and follow up; and for empowering others to achieve excellence and perform at an optimal level. He comes from a family of educators and believes strongly in fostering inclusive environments and respecting all learners.
As the Interim Principal of American Canyon High School for the 2023-2024 school year, Andrew Goff brings over 27 years of Napa Valley Unified School District teaching, coaching, and administrative experience. Mr. Goff has been working in NVUSD since 1996 and has experience teaching at the elementary, middle, and high school levels. He has served ACHS as a teacher and instructional coach for seven years, followed by his most recent position as Assistant Principal for the past six years. As Assistant Principal he has gained extensive experience with master scheduling, assessment, student discipline, WASC accreditation, and instructional oversight of a variety of programs.
Willow Elementary Principal Ginger Dunne is highly skilled and draws on over 27 years of experience as a site administrator and teacher leader. She has spent the past three years at Willow and is excited to be stepping up into the Principal role. She has the background and skill set to continue to guide and support the Artful Learning Program. Her experience developing and implementing engaging magnet theme units will enhance her instructional leadership. Ginger is well known for her warmth and generosity of spirit. She is a collaborative and supportive educator. She looks forward to continuing to serve the community and establishing strong relationships with Willow students and families.
Ann Vallerga begins as the principal of Silverado Middle School. Principal Vallerga began her teaching career in Napa at New Tech High School, where she quickly became a teacher leader and took on a variety of roles, including literacy coach, PLC leader, TOSA, and WASC Coordinator. After serving New Tech for nine years, she temporarily relocated to Walla Walla, Washington where she served at Innovation Charter School as Dean of Curriculum & Instruction, Title IX Coordinator, and ML Coordinator followed by Lincoln High School where she taught English. Upon her return to Napa, Anne recently served as Assistant Principal at Camille Creek High School. Anne has proven herself an experienced professional and a leader widely recognized for her expertise, composure, and resourcefulness.
